As the number of criminal justice professionals in Great Falls has grown, salaries for criminal justice professionals have also increased. In 2010 criminal justice professionals in Great Falls reportedly earned an average salary of $33,175 per year. Criminal justice professionals in Great Falls made a yearly average salary of $25,690, four years earlier in 2006. The growth in the salary of criminal justice professionals in Great Falls is faster than the salary trend for all careers in the city.

Criminal justice professionals in Great Falls make a median yearly salary of $32,550. The difference in pay between the criminal justice professionals in the lowest pay bracket and those in the highest pay bracket is approximately 61%. Those in the lowest 10% of the pay bracket earn less than $25,715 per year, while those in the highest 10% of the pay bracket earn more than $41,490 per year.
